Dolores Elizabeth (Hains) DeBenning passed away April 4, 2024, in Bixby, Oklahoma. She was born November 1, 1930, in Weatherford, Oklahoma. Parents were Reo Ray Hains and Haze Anna (Hansen) Hains, both preceded her in death, as well as a sister Juanita Francis (Hains) Cunningham and husband Merrill Jefferson DeBenning.Dolores leaves behind a legacy of love and family devotion, 1 son Thomas Hains DeBenning and two grandchildren Price DeBenning and Tarron DeBenning. Sister Patricia Carol McDonald and spouse Tommy Wayne McDonald; Brother, Darrell Ray Hains, and companion Chris Spears. Devoted companion Robert Teeter, many nieces and nephews who all called her "Aunt DoDo".Dolores was a people person, who loved God, gardening, flowers, writing poetry and life to the fullest. During the time Dolores lived in Stillwater, OK she cared for her pecan and famous Dogwood trees on West 9th. She will be greatly missed.Memorial Service to be held later.
